How to fill out gap analysis of affordable

How to fill out gap analysis of affordable?
01
Identify the current state: Begin by understanding the current situation and resources available. Assess the affordability goals, budget, and timeline for the project or initiative.
02
Determine the desired state: Clearly define the target or desired outcome. This could include specific affordability metrics, cost reductions, or improvements in efficiency and accessibility.
03
Identify the gaps: Compare the current state to the desired state and identify any gaps or areas that need improvement. This includes analyzing where costs are too high, efficiencies are lacking, or barriers to affordability exist.
04
Conduct a thorough analysis: Research and gather relevant data to support your analysis. This may involve reviewing financial reports, conducting market research, or seeking input from stakeholders.
05
Prioritize the gaps: Once the gaps have been identified, prioritize them based on their impact on affordability and feasibility to address. Consider the potential benefits and risks associated with each gap.
06
Develop an action plan: Create a comprehensive plan that outlines specific steps and strategies to address each identified gap. This could involve cost-cutting measures, process improvements, resource reallocation, or seeking external funding.
07
Implement the plan: Put the action plan into practice and monitor progress regularly. Assign responsibilities, set timelines, and track the impact of each implemented action.
08
Evaluate and revise: Continuously monitor and evaluate the progress of the gap analysis. Measure the effectiveness of the actions taken in improving affordability and make necessary adjustments as needed.
